John S. Chen (Chinese: 程守宗; pinyin: Chéng Shǒuzōng; Jyutping: cing4 sau2 zung1; born July 1, 1955) is a Hong Kong-American businessman who served as executive chairman and chief executive officer of BlackBerry Ltd. Previously, he served as the chief executive officer and president of Sybase, a software vendor specializing in data management, analytics, and mobility technology.

Chen has also served on the boards of Walt Disney Company and Wells Fargo & Company and was appointed by U.S. President George W. Bush to serve on the President's Export Council in 2005.
